Nike Air Max Flyknit Racer Returns In University Gold

Nike Air Max Flyknit Racer Returns In University Gold

Knowing the grandiose amount of heritage, technological innovation and creative ingenuity residing in Beaverton, Oregon, blending hallmark silhouettes of the past and present has fostered the latest slate of revamped racing models from the Swoosh. Drawing upon the aspects of its predecessors – the Nike Flyknit Racer and Nike Air Max Pre Day – the Nike Air Max Flyknit Racer takes on a “University Gold” and “Royal Blue” mockup.

The brand’s staple Air Max cushioning system comes in a cloudy black and white tone that complements the newly adorned muted Flyknit from the 2012 FK Racer for a rejuvenated ride. Reconstructed with soft suede detailing and leather “University Gold” overlays and eyestays, the base of models’ dark brown tongue and ankle collar blend seamlessly above a royal blue Swoosh.

For a closer look at the latest colorway of the Nike Air Max Flyknit Racer, check out the detailed images below while sizes will likely begin to appear within the next few weeks for $160 at Nike.com.
